Ticket #73 (closed defect: fixed)

Opened 14 years ago

Last modified 12 years ago

Crash on get_MaterialTemplate

Reported by: michelpons Owned by: michelpons
Priority: critical Milestone: 2.1
Component: COLoggers Version: Development
Keywords: get_MaterialTemplate Cc:

Description

I am using ChemSep Lite in Aspen Hysys 7.2 while relying on 1.1 Thermo (a COMThermo PP here). I am logging just ChemSep UO when configuring the case. As shown in the attachment, just at the beginning of the Edit method, there seems to be a call to get_MaterialTemplate. With COLTT enabled on ChemSep UO, Aspen Hysys crashes. Without cOLTT enabled on ChemSep UO, there is no crash.

Attachments

hysys_082410_215437.log (149.8 KB) - added by michelpons 14 years ago.
Log file obtained with COLTT built Aug 18, 2010
hysys_091311_084732.log (238.3 KB) - added by michelpons 13 years ago.
Log file obtained with COLTT v2.0 Build Sep 11, 2011
hysys_100211_003408.zip (10.0 KB) - added by michelpons 13 years ago.
Zipped Log file obtained with COLTT 2.1.0 Build Oct 1, 2011

Change History

Changed 14 years ago by michelpons

Log file obtained with COLTT built Aug 18, 2010

comment:1 Changed 13 years ago by michelpons

  • Priority changed from major to critical
  • Milestone set to 2.1

I have re-tested this issue using COLTT v2.0 Build Sep 11, 2011. As shown in the attached log file, the log ends up on a get_MaterialTemplate call. Aspen Hysys crashes at this point. To be noted: when neither Aspen COMThermo PPM or ChemSep UO are logged with COLTT, there is no crash at the start of the Edit call: the ChemSep GUI opens up fine.

Changed 13 years ago by michelpons

Log file obtained with COLTT v2.0 Build Sep 11, 2011

comment:2 Changed 13 years ago by michelpons

I have retried the same scenario using COLTT 2.1.0 Build Oct 1, 2011 at 17:27:02. I observe Aspen Hysys crashing when COLTT is enabled on ChemSep UO and when I am launching the Edit on ChemSep UO. See log file obtained attached.

Changed 13 years ago by michelpons

Zipped Log file obtained with COLTT 2.1.0 Build Oct 1, 2011

comment:3 Changed 12 years ago by michaelhalloran

  • Owner changed from michaelhalloran to michelpons
  • Status changed from new to assigned

This is likely to be fixed by the fix to #107. Please retest when you test the fix for #107.

comment:4 Changed 12 years ago by michaelhalloran

  • Status changed from assigned to closed
  • Resolution set to fixed

Retested and now working. COLTT log now shows that Hysys does not support the ICapeMaterialTemplateSystem interface and so the call to get_MaterialTemplate is not made and the log continues past the Edit call. Fix will be available in the next 2.1 build.

Note: See TracTickets for help on using tickets.